Historic Preservation Awards

Residents of Wilmette are invited to nominate buildings, gardens and/or landscapes that reflect or enhance the historic character of the Village for a Wilmette Historic Preservation Award. Residential, commercial, public, and religious buildings are eligible, as are their gardens or landscapes.
 
The nominations will be judged by a panel of preservation professionals. The owners of winning properties will be recognized by the Village Board and receive certificates of recognition from the Wilmette Historic Preservation Commission at an award ceremony to be held in Fall 2012 (date TBD) at the Wilmette Historical Museum.
 
Residents may nominate any property for an award, including their own, in any of the following categories:
 
  • STEWARDSHIP: Available to property owners of five years or longer, stewardship awards acknowledge exceptional examples of buildings, gardens or landscapes that have retained their historic appearance through sensitive maintenance and the use of traditional materials and techniques for repairs. The stewardship of an historic interior space is also eligible for nomination.
 
  •  RESTORATION:  Restoration awards acknowledge projects in which a building, garden or landscape has been returned to its historic appearance. The project might involve the restoration of an entire building or focus on a particular feature of the property that has been lost or altered. Examples include the restoration of missing ornament, re-creation of a porch or garden, or the choice of a period color scheme when repainting. The restoration of an historic interior space is also eligible for nomination.
 
  • SYMPATHETIC ADDITION: Sympathetic Addition awards acknowledge alterations or additions to existing structures that are sensitive to their historic character in size, scale, style, and choice of materials. Successful projects need not match an existing structure exactly, but may also contrast with it in a manner that complements the original building and its surroundings. A new garden or landscape consistent with the historic character of an associated structure would also be eligible.
 
  • STREETSCAPE COMPATIBILITY : New construction awards acknowledge exceptional examples of new construction that are sympathetic to the historic character of their neighborhoods or settings in size, scale, style, and choice of materials. A project in this, or any, category that involves the demolition of a structure deemed to be historically valuable by the Wilmette Preservation Commission will not be eligible to receive an award.
